Chunjie Sheng is a scholar working on Molecular Biology, Immunology and Cancer Research. According to data from OpenAlex, Chunjie Sheng has authored 19 papers receiving a total of 428 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 12 papers in Molecular Biology, 10 papers in Immunology and 6 papers in Cancer Research. Recurrent topics in Chunjie Sheng’s work include interferon and immune responses (7 papers), RNA modifications and cancer (4 papers) and Immune Response and Inflammation (4 papers). Chunjie Sheng is often cited by papers focused on interferon and immune responses (7 papers), RNA modifications and cancer (4 papers) and Immune Response and Inflammation (4 papers). Chunjie Sheng collaborates with scholars based in China, United States and Czechia. Chunjie Sheng's co-authors include Wenlin Huang, Shuai Chen, Shijuan Gao, Jiaoxiang Wu, Ziyang Wang, Chen Yao, Liping Song, Hui-Ming Chen, Wei Jiang and Jiandong Li and has published in prestigious journals such as Journal of Biological Chemistry, Nature Communications and The Journal of Immunology.
